Romania Faces Pivotal Presidential Runoff
Romania is poised for a significant presidential runoff election on Sunday, marking a crucial moment in the country's political landscape. The contest features George Simion, a far-right candidate who secured nearly 41% of the votes in the first round, and Nicusor Dan, the pro-European mayor of Bucharest, who garnered 21%. This election follows a political crisis sparked by the Constitutional Court's decision to annul the previous vote due to irregularities.
Simion, representing the ultranationalist spectrum, has raised concerns with his EU-skeptic stance and connections to Russia. His campaign emphasizes national sovereignty and a reevaluation of Romania’s international alliances. On the other hand, Dan champions a pro-European, pro-NATO agenda, aiming to solidify Romania's position within the European Union and support for Ukraine.
The stakes are high, as a victory for Simion would bring Romania its first far-right president, potentially altering its geopolitical direction. Meanwhile, Dan's campaign resonates with urban voters and the diaspora, both crucial for his support base. This election is further complicated by high voter turnout from Romanians abroad, reflecting the divided public opinion and the importance of the diaspora in shaping the country's future.
As tensions rise, the outcome of this election could significantly influence Romania’s domestic policies and international relations. The new president will have the authority to appoint the prime minister, an influential role amidst ongoing political instability. The election is not just a choice between two candidates but a decision that could redefine Romania's path in an increasingly polarized Europe.
